The Partner Staff class instructs students in the art of moving
in close proximity to another staffer while sharing a single long
staff. Utilizing principles of contact improv dance, the class
focuses on interactions between the dancers that are dynamic and
spontaneous yet harmonious. The material covered includes handoff
techniques, methods for creating common dialogue amongst performers,
and ways of organically developing compelling performances.
Each of the classes meets for 80 minutes and is divided into
the following class structure:
- 15 min: Warm up, review, stretching
- 60 min: new move clinic, individual work, drills, practice
- 5 min: review, cool down
This 4 class series focuses on building rapport between you,
your partner and the one staff you share. We will emphasize safety
and offer techniques to prevent muscle strain and injury. At the
same time, the exercises in this class will offer new concepts
that assist in expanding your range of motion and self expression
while working with a partner in a small space.
